UAE Launches National Programme To Empower Advocates For Women's And Girls' Rights Under Sheikha Fatima's Patronage

The National Programme for Qualifying Cadres in the Women's and Girls' Rights was launched under the patronage of H.H. Sheikha Fatima bint Mubarak. This initiative, organised by the General Women's Union (GWU) and the UAE's Permanent Committee for Human Rights, aims to equip participants with skills to advocate for women's and girls' rights. It also seeks to raise societal awareness on these crucial issues.

H.H. Sheikha Fatima bint Mubarak highlighted that human rights in the UAE are grounded in principles like tolerance, compassion, and peaceful coexistence. These values have been supported by leadership since the country's founding, following Sheikh Zayed bin Sultan Al Nahyan's vision. The UAE's leadership continues to focus on development goals while safeguarding human dignity as a core element of sustainable progress.

UAE Launches Women's and Girls' Rights Programme

The programme offers comprehensive training courses to enhance participants' understanding of women's and girls' rights. Organised by the GWU and the UAE's Permanent Committee for Human Rights, these courses aim to empower individuals to become ambassadors for these causes. This initiative is part of ongoing efforts to recognise women's roles in shaping the UAE's future.

Dr. Anwar Gargash, Diplomatic Adviser to the UAE President, stated that human rights in the UAE are built on Islamic principles and Emirati values. These are reinforced by constitutional texts and laws aligned with international standards, ensuring equality and justice without discrimination. The UAE prioritises women's rights protection, establishing itself as a leading model in empowering women across various fields.

Noura Al Suwaidi, Secretary-General of GWU, noted that since its inception, the UAE has prioritised human beings in its strategies and policies. The country has embraced values such as tolerance, justice, and equality while developing policies to protect individual rights within society. This approach has made the UAE a unique model for human development.

Dr. Gargash expressed gratitude towards H.H. Sheikha Fatima bint Mubarak for her unwavering support in empowering women through initiatives like this programme. He acknowledged her efforts in launching programmes that meet women's needs while safeguarding their rights and interests.

Sheikha Fatima remarked that this programme continues the UAE’s efforts to empower women and acknowledge their contributions towards realising national visions. The initiative aims at enhancing skills related to women's rights through structured training sessions.

The UAE is home to over 200 nationalities living together with mutual respect and openness. The country's wise leadership under President His Highness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an continues fostering development while maintaining stability and prosperity.
